Mini-split systems are a type of ductless heating and cooling. In place of delivering conditioned air to the total house through a network of air ducts, they heat and cool one room at a time. This allows more advanced temperature control, enhancing comfort and energy efficiency.

How Do Mini-Split Air Conditioners Work?

Mini-splits most closely resemble heat pumps in the way they run. Both types of equipment deliver electric cooling, just like an air conditioner. This uses refrigerant to extract heat from within a building and exhausting that heat outside. Then, a reversing valve permits the system to run backward, adding warmth to your house in the winter by removing heat from outdoor air and adding it inside.

The biggest contrast between mini-splits and heat pumps is that mini-split systems don’t need ductwork. As an alternative, the indoor unit has a built-in air handler, which fits directly on the wall or ceiling in the space you wish to heat and cool. Copper tubes, wiring and a condensate drain line connect to an outdoor condensing unit through a narrow conduit in the wall. This exterior component looks similar to an air conditioner or heat pump condenser.

Multiple indoor units can work off of one outdoor condenser, allowing you to heat and cool your full house with this system if desired. This set-up also makes zoning possible, a highly desirable feature that permits you to customize when, where and how much you heat and cool individual spaces.

Is a Ductless Mini-Split Right for My Home?

Mini-splits are a good option for the majority of households. Think about these reasons why getting a ductless mini-split could be a wise choise for your home:

  • You can heat and cool an entire residence that has no existing ductwork.
  • You’ll be able to shut off the heat and air conditioning in unoccupied spaces to save on your utility bills.
  • Mini-splits give added heating and cooling for areas that are tricky to keep comfy.
  • Use a ductless system to heat and cool a home addition or enclosed porch without the hassle of adding ductwork or the annoyance of having window AC units.
  • Mini-splits are the ideal choice for spaces where ductwork is impractical. A few examples are period houses, tiny homes, temperature controlled sheds or workshops, or garage conversions.

    Ductless mini-splits are very capable systems, but you may still be thinking why you would want to install it over a common furnace and air conditioner. Here’s why more Atlanta homeowners are using ductless mini-splits:

    • Avoid the drawbacks of ductwork: By delivering heated and cooled air directly, air doesn’t go through leaky air ducts on its way to each room. This can save you nearly 30 percent on your heating and cooling expenses. Along with that, if your home doesn’t already use ducts, you avoid the annoyance and price connected to installing them.
    • Select the ideal temperature for every room: With zoned heating and cooling from a ductless mini-split, you can keep an office refreshing while maintaining a comfortable nursery—all while optimizing energy efficiency.
    • Save money and energy by not heating and cooling vacant areas: Shutting supply registers in a central HVAC system can throw it off kilter, putting strain on the equipment and negating any likely savings. But with independent air handlers in all rooms, you can heat and cool certain rooms only when you need them.
